 Born on June 21, 1989, in Kings County, California, Washington began his acting career at the tender age of eight. He quickly became a household name, captivating audiences with his performances in major films and television shows. His breakout role as Trent Pierce in “Big Mama’s House” solidified his status, with the film grossing a staggering $174 million worldwide. The sequel, “Big Mama’s House 2,” further cemented his success, but after 2006, everything changed.

The mystery deepened in 2011 when Washington was offered a chance to reprise his role in the third installment of the franchise. To everyone’s shock, he declined, and the role was given to Brandon T. Jackson, who was significantly older than the character he portrayed. No explanation was given, and Washington disappeared from public view, sparking rampant speculation about his fate.

What happened next is even more astonishing. While Hollywood moved on, Washington embraced a new life, becoming a father to three children between 2013 and 2017. He traded the glitz and glamour for a quieter existence, focusing on family and personal growth. But he didn’t stop creating; he pivoted to songwriting, carving out a new career away from the cameras and the pressures of fame.
As of now, Washington is estimated to have a net worth between $500,000 and $1 million, a respectable sum for someone who left the industry at such a young age.
